Aston Villa vs Preston North End. Sky Bet Championship.

Villa ParkAttendance32,415.

Aston Villa 2

  • A Adomah (22nd minute, 36th minute pen)

Preston North End 2

  • J Hugill (64th minute, 76th minute)

Aston Villa v Preston preview

Image: Nathan Baker: Hoping to return after a hamstring injury

Aston Villa could hand a debut to new signing Henri Lansbury against Preston.

The midfielder joined from Nottingham Forest on Friday on a four-and-a-half-year deal for a fee believed to be around £3million.

Boss Steve Bruce is hopeful Nathan Baker will be fit as the defender has been battling a hamstring strain.

Jonathan Kodjia and Jordan Ayew are both on duty in the African Nations Cup for the Ivory Coast and Ghana respectively.

Greg Cunningham has joined Ben Pearson in being banned for Preston.

Midfielder Pearson completes a two-match suspension having collected 10 yellow cards this term while full-back Cunningham reached that mark last weekend to trigger his own ban.

Tommy Spurr will play instead of Cunningham while Jermaine Beckford is back from a four-game suspension and former Villa midfielder Daniel Johnson has overcome a bout of flu.
